Building projects, improvements well underway for school system
AgScience building 2.jpg
Construction of the Roger D. Slaton Agriscience Center is well underway at Dawson County High School and expected to be completed in the first three months of 2023. (Photos courtesy of Dawson County School System)
With students out of the Dawson County school buildings for the summer, school system administration and staff are hard at work on several building improvements and construction projects to help the schools in the district serve students even better than they already do.
